The Kenya men’s national rugby sevens team, Shujaa finished in tenth place following a 19-12 loss to New Zealand to wrap up the Perth Sevens in 10th place with three points as the third leg of the World Rugby Sevens Series concluded on Sunday in Australia.

This marked Shujaa’s second defeat to New Zealand during the tournament, having previously lost to them 29-14 in an earlier pool stage encounter.
Shujaa Perth 7s Results and Fixtures:
* Kenya 14 – 29 New Zealand
* Kenya 14 – 21 Fiji
* Kenya 19 – 05 Uruguay
9th Place Semifinal:
* Kenya 26 – 21 USA
9th Place Final:
* Kenya 12 – 19 New Zealand
